> Unfortunately, you can't necessarily rely on visual line of sight. At
> 800meters, the Fresnel Zone on your radio is about 14ft in diameter at
> the midpoint. You need to make sure that this is free of obstructions.
>
Not only that, the radios may actually be screaming at each other at
those distances which will affect performance
